  • ANNOUNCE: Defcon Movie Channel

    I know some of you have seen the post on defcon.org, but we still need more suggestions for the Defcon Movie Channel. Think Hacker Films, Anime, Blood Operas and the like.

    We need to know what you want to see and when you want to see it, so head over to the suggestions area and let us know.

    Also, if you have and suggestions on how the channel should be run, we'd like to hear them. We have a plan worked out for now. But we want to make sure we don't leave anything out that might make the experience better.

    Two Things:

    1) Please look at the movies that have been approved before suggesting. When you suggest Tron and it has already been approved and shown as Encoded, you are being lame.

    2) You can suggest more than one movie per suggestion. That is why the box is large. You can say why you want to see it. No need to make one suggestion for each film.

    Thanks in Advance.
